]> git.baikalelectronics.ru Git - kernel.git/commit
bnx2x: PBA Table Page Alignment Workaround
authorEilon Greenstein <eilong@broadcom.com>
Wed, 13 Aug 2008 22:51:48 +0000 (15:51 -0700)
committerDavid S. Miller <davem@davemloft.net>
Wed, 13 Aug 2008 23:03:37 +0000 (16:03 -0700)
commit19897dff8d45e42aebfbf36082885e44fa826882
treee3ee0ade75dd186cb91aea4ce5c73a681622caf6
parentc8bde02c35d22fe63b391e05668159f04afcccdf
bnx2x: PBA Table Page Alignment Workaround

PBA Table Page Alignment Workaround
The PBA table starts on the middle of the page and that's causing very
low performance with virtualization. The solution is not to update via
the BAR directly but via chip access to the same memory

Signed-off-by: Eilon Greenstein <eilong@broadcom.com>
Signed-off-by: David S. Miller <davem@davemloft.net>
drivers/net/bnx2x_main.c
drivers/net/bnx2x_reg.h